Output 9e31830129919faf17de03423b8de197dbbd84d3ce92be791ab52dd9dc86935c:0

value
38240588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 300b40cad54a7ed457bea566ef8a648ddb1bedfe OP_EQUAL
address
MCHC9Wvkc4Kk7F6h6HstiZotQRpYYdGKfx
transaction
9e31830129919faf17de03423b8de197dbbd84d3ce92be791ab52dd9dc86935c
spent
true